(a) An institution shall adopt policies to protect student data in accordance with this part and board rule, including the standards the board establishes under Subsection 53H-14-502(5).
(b) The policies described in Subsection (1)(a) shall take into account the specific needs and priorities of the institution.
(2) The board shall designate a higher education privacy officer.
(3) The higher education privacy officer shall:
(a) verify compliance with student privacy laws, rules, and policies throughout the Utah System of Higher Education;
(b) support institutions in developing data governance plans and student data privacy training; and
(c) act as the primary point of contact for the state privacy auditor.
(4) An institution shall:
(a) designate an individual to act as the primary contact for the higher education privacy officer;
(b) create and maintain an institution:
(i) data governance plan that complies with the standards the board establishes under Subsection 53H-14-502(5); and
(ii) record of student data privacy training; and
(c) annually publish the institution's data governance plan on the institution's website.
